Maintenance Engineer Permanent | Full Time | 40 hours per week (any 5 of 7 days) Salary: 38,500 41,334 per annum Overview We are seeking a multi-skilled Maintenance Engineer to join our growing team in a state-of-the-art nutraceutical manufacturing environment. This is a hands-on role where your expertise in both electrical and mechanical maintenance will ensure the smooth running of advanced production and packaging lines. Youll work with a variety of machinery, diagnosing faults, carrying out repairs, and performing preventative maintenance to minimise downtime and keep operations running efficiently. Working Pattern Variable shifts: 06:00 14:30 10:00 18:30 14:00 22:30 8.5 hours per day (including a 30-minute unpaid break) Any 5 working days from 7 Key Responsibilities Equipment Care & Repairs Carry out routine servicing and reactive repairs on production machinery. Dismantle, clean, replace worn parts, and reassemble equipment. Use electrical and mechanical skills to fault-find and restore machines quickly. Preventative Maintenance Perform planned maintenance checks to maximise efficiency. Identify wear-and-tear issues before they escalate into breakdowns. Problem-Solving & Troubleshooting Respond promptly to breakdowns using diagnostic tools and technical drawings. Resolve faults under pressure while maintaining safety and quality standards. Collaboration & Communication Work closely with production teams to minimise disruption during maintenance. Provide detailed shift handovers with updates on repairs, fixes, and future needs. Compliance & Standards Ensure all maintenance work meets health, safety, hygiene, and quality standards. Support audits and maintain accurate logs, job cards, and inventory records. Continuous Improvement Suggest and implement reliability, efficiency, and safety improvements. Support new product and process trials with engineers and technical teams. What Youll Bring Level 3 NVQ (Electrical or Mechanical) or equivalent multi-skilled apprenticeship Ideally 17th/18th Edition electrical qualification Experience in a fast-paced manufacturing environment Skills in HVAC, PLCs, and local exhaust ventilation (preferred) Ability to read and interpret mechanical and electrical diagrams Strong organisational and problem-solving abilities Proactive, safety-conscious mindset with excellent teamwork skills Benefits Competitive salary with role-specific bonuses Incremental holiday allowance Company pension and benefits scheme Ongoing training and development opportunities Free on-site parking and refreshments Employee discounts on health products Social and wellbeing initiatives TPBN1_UKTJ
